Grouping and Ungrouping Objects
After creating a number of text and graphic objects, you can use commands on the Object menu to group the objects and treat them as a single object.
Combining the objects into a group means that actions, such as moving or applying color, affect all objects in the group.

To group objects:
1.  Click the Selection tool, and Shift+click multiple objects.
2.  Select Object > Group.
To ungroup objects:
1.  Click the Selection tool, and click a grouped object.
2.  Select Object > UnGroup.
